Optimizing Your Cloud Spend: A Guide to Reducing Expenses

Cloud computing has revolutionized the way businesses operate, offering flexibility, scalability, and get more info cost-effectiveness. Nevertheless, as your cloud usage grows, so can your expenses. It's crucial to regularly evaluate your cloud spending to ensure you're not overpaying for resources you don't need.

A proactive approach to optimizing cloud costs can significantly improve your bottom line. Here are some key steps to implement:

* **Conduct a comprehensive cloud audit:** Take stock of all your cloud services, resources, and usage patterns.

* **Identify underutilized resources:** Analyze which services are not being fully utilized and consider reducing their allocation.

* **Leverage cost-optimization tools:** Many cloud providers offer built-in tools to monitor your spending and identify areas for savings.

* **Explore reserved instances and spot instances:** These options can provide significant discounts on compute resources if you have predictable workloads.

* **Rightsize your virtual machines:** Choose the appropriate size and configuration for your VMs to avoid paying for excess capacity.
